1) Use-after-free (CVE-ID: CVE-2026-80600)
CWE-ID: CWE-416 - Use After Free
CVSSv4: 6.8 [CVSS:4.0/AV:L/AC:L/AT:N/PR:L/UI:N/VC:N/VI:N/VA:H/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N]
The vulnerability allows a local user to cause a denial of service.
The vulnerability exists due to use-after-free in batman-adv distributed arp table handling in net/batman-adv/distributed-arp-table.c when processing DHCP ACK packets. A local user can trigger skb buffer reallocation and subsequent access through stale pointers to cause a denial of service.
